Aucune biographie disponible pour le moment.
Coming to Town
2006
Rôle : Santa Klaus
Future War
1997
Rôle : Homeless Person
The Newest Pledge
2012
Rôle : Thames' Father
The Collingswood Story
2002
Rôle : Theodore